Private Equity/Debt vs Management Consulting
I had one offer from a prestige boutique Management Consulting as an Business Analyst's and a lower middle market Private Equity/Debt with $200,000,000 with AUM Junior Analyst offer. I am very nervous about how this decision may influence my career in the long run. I like roles where I can be a strategic financial advisor as well as an investment banker. I like the exit opportunity that Management Consulting gives me in different roles in different industries like corporate strategy and M&A and they are offering me a better salary but honestly I like more to do pitchbooks and lbo models as, but i don't like the fact that I would be a Junior Analyst. What do you recommend me to do? Is it realistic to start with consulting and move to private equity later on? I don't have plans to do a MBA and change from career.
